What is the AgileX R&D Kit Pro – Research?

The AgileX R&D Kit Pro is a fully integrated robotics research and development platform built on the AgileX Scout Mini, a four-wheel-drive mobile base. RobotLAB delivers it as a complete, pre-wired system: the rugged Scout Mini chassis comes mated to a full sensor suite and an onboard NVIDIA Jetson computer running Linux and ROS, with Rviz, Gazebo, and NoMachine ready to go. The value is in the integration. Instead of spending a semester designing, sourcing, and wiring a mobile robot from scratch, your team unboxes a working platform and starts publishing topics, mapping a room, and tuning navigation stacks immediately.

The kit targets the most common indoor robotics workloads: SLAM (simultaneous localization and mapping), autonomous navigation, and vision-based perception. The Scout Mini base brings four independent brushless drive motors and double-wishbone suspension, so the same robot that runs a clean lab demo can also handle uneven floors, ramps, and longer test loops. Because the whole stack is ROS-based and open, students and researchers get direct access to sensor data, motor control, and the algorithm layer rather than a sealed black box.

Specifications

Key specs

Purchase Price$12,990 (RobotLAB)
Product typeIntegrated ROS research & development kit (turnkey)
Base platformAgileX Scout Mini (4WD mobile robot)
Onboard computerNVIDIA Jetson (pre-installed Linux + ROS, Ubuntu 18.04)
Software stackROS, Rviz, Gazebo, NoMachine ready
Sensor suiteFull suite for indoor SLAM, navigation, and vision (LiDAR, depth camera, IMU)
Primary applicationsIndoor SLAM, autonomous navigation, vision-based perception
Drive systemFour independent brushless motors (150W each), double-wishbone suspension
Base dimensions612 x 580 x 245 mm (Scout Mini base)
Base weight~26 kg (Scout Mini base)
Payload10 kg (standard wheels) / 20 kg (Mecanum wheels)
Max speed2.7 m/s, no-load (standard wheels)
Max slope30 degrees (no load)
Min ground clearance115 mm
Battery24V 15Ah
Range~10 km (no-load)
Ingress ratingIP22
ExpansionExpansion rails + CAN-based peripherals (add lidars, cameras, GPS, manipulators)

University and graduate robotics research

The R&D Kit Pro is built for higher-ed labs working on autonomous navigation, multi-sensor fusion, and embodied AI. With ROS, Rviz, and Gazebo pre-installed on an onboard NVIDIA Jetson, researchers move straight to experiments — testing SLAM pipelines, path planners, and perception models on real hardware, then validating in simulation. Expansion rails and CAN-based peripherals let teams add lidars, cameras, GPS, or a manipulator as projects evolve.

Engineering and CTE classroom instruction

For higher-ed and advanced technical programs, the kit is a shared teaching platform that exposes the full robotics stack — sensors, motor control, mapping, and navigation — without requiring students to first build a robot. Cohorts can run structured labs on autonomous driving and computer vision on a single dependable unit, and RobotLAB provides onboarding and training to get instructors productive quickly.

Corporate and applied R&D prototyping

Manufacturing and warehouse innovation teams use the Scout Mini base as a mobile testbed for indoor autonomy concepts before committing to a production AMR. The integrated sensor suite and ROS environment let engineers prototype navigation, obstacle avoidance, and vision-guided behaviors quickly, with the four-wheel-drive chassis carrying a meaningful payload across real facility floors.

  2. How is this different from buying just the Scout Mini base?

    The bare Scout Mini is a mobile chassis — you would still source, mount, wire, and configure your own sensors and compute. The R&D Kit Pro is the Scout Mini already integrated with the sensor suite, onboard computer, and a pre-installed ROS software environment, so your team starts mapping and navigating on day one instead of spending weeks on systems integration.
